Especificaciones
| Packaging | VFBGA-96 |
| Clock Frequency | 933MHz |
| Memory Format | DDR3L SDRAM |
| Memory Size | 4Gbit |
| Operating temperature | 0℃~+95℃ |
| Voltage - Supply | 1.35V |
